摘要: | Voting is a fault-tolerant technique to synchronize conflict operations on shared resources in a faulty distributed system. Multidimensional voting is a generalization of traditional weighted voting. The availability of a voting system is determined by the vote and quorum assignments. In this paper, we present an O(n(k)+1) efficient algorithm for evaluating the availability of any given k-multidimensional vote and quorum assignments, where n is the number of sites in the system and k is the number of dimensions. |
